Chicago IONS is the Chicago Community Group of the Institute of Noetic Sciences

The Institute of Noetic Sciences was founded in 1973 by Apollo astronaut Edgar Mitchell, who had an epiphany on his return home from the moon.

He was moved to found IONS so that all of us can explore consciousness; so that we can begin to understand the intersection of science and spirit which illuminates humankind's highest potential as well as to realize and act on the sustainability of human life and global well-being.

About Noetic Science

The word "noetic" comes from the ancient Greek nous, for which there is no exact equivalent in English.

It refers to "inner knowing" or “intuitive consciousness”—direct and immediate access to knowledge beyond what is available to our normal senses and power of reason. 

Noetic sciences apply the lens of science, its rigors and standards of evidence-based research, to the multidisciplinary study of the mysteries of consciousness.
